#bogon ip #IPV4 - Matter of research

Bogon filtering  is the practice of filtering  bogons,  which are bogus (fake)  IP addresses  of a  computer network . Bogons include  IP   packets  on the public  Internet  that contain addresses that are not in any range allocated or delegated by the  Internet Assigned Numbers Authority  (IANA) or a delegated  regional Internet registry  (RIR) and allowed for public internet use. The areas of unallocated address space are called the  bogon space . Bogons also include reserved private address [1]  and  link-local address  ranges, such as those in  10.0.0.0/8 ,  172.16.0.0/12 ,  192.168.0.0/16 , and  169.254.0.0/16 , which are reserved for  private networks , [1]  sometimes also known as  Martian packets . Dcrawler - Website Crawling

A Web crawler starts with a list of  URLs  to visit, called the  seeds . As the crawler visits these URLs, it identifies all the  hyperlinks  in the page and adds them to the list of URLs to visit, called the  crawl frontier . URLs from the frontier are  recursively  visited according to a set of policies. If the crawler is performing archiving of  websites  it copies and saves the information as it goes.
